Summary
Dr. Bai has a total of 22 years of professional experience including 15 years of academic experience plus seven years of oil industry experience.Highlights of his research include:- Being funded 10 external projects with a total budget of around 10 million dollars as PI and Co-PI since I joined in Missouri S&T as a faculty member in 2006. Led nearly 20 research and pilot test projects when working in PetroChina from 1995 to 2002.
- Initiated a new conformance control technology called Preformed Particle Gel for Conformance Control, which has been successfully applied in more than 10,000 wells, and has become a key conformance control technology.
- Established a joint industry project (Particle Gel for Conformance Control) with three companies as foundation members started from Oct 1, 2014. Patented products have been manufactured and pilot tests have been conducted with very promising results.
- Published more than 150 peer-reviewed journal papers and 80 SPE papers. The total citation number has reached to 4800, and i10-index is 102 by Nov 2018. The total download times of these SPE papers are more than 40,000 times.
- Offered 140 presentations in national and international conferences.
- Delivered 50 Invited talks to major oil companies, service companies, research institutes, and universities since 2006.

Research Areas
- Conformance control to reduce excess water production using gels, expecially preformed particle gels.
- Chemical EOR methods, including polymer flooding, polymer-surfactant flooding, MEOR (biosurfactant), and Wettability alteration for carbonate reservoirs.
- CO2 and CO2 foam flooding
- Shale Gas Development
- Geological carbon sequestration
- Reservoir numerical simulation
- Wellbore Leakage Control, Wellbore Integrity
- Temporary Diverting Agents Development and Application for Acid Stimulation and Hydraulic Fracturing
- Multiphase flow in porous media
